Solutions for "deputy crossword clue" by Letter Count
3 Letters
SUB: A person acting as a substitute or subordinate.
4 Letters
AIDE: An assistant to an important person, often in a political or military context.
5 Letters
AGENT: One who acts on behalf of another, implying a delegated authority.
PROXY: Someone authorized to act for another, or the authority to do so, commonly in voting or representation.
6 Letters
SECOND: Referring to a person next in rank or importance to the main figure.
9 Letters
ASSISTANT: A general term for someone who helps or aids another in their work or duties.
10 Letters
LIEUTENANT: A person who acts as a deputy or substitute for a superior, often holding authority in their absence.
More About "deputy crossword clue"
The term "deputy" in crosswords can refer to a wide range of roles, from a legal assistant to a political representative. Understanding the nuances of this word is key to unlocking many puzzles. A deputy is essentially someone appointed to act as a substitute for another, often with some level of delegated authority. This can be temporary or a permanent position within an organizational structure.
Common contexts where you'd encounter a deputy include government (e.g., deputy mayor, deputy sheriff), military (e.g., lieutenant, which historically means 'place-holder'), and general administration. The specific clue often provides hints to narrow down which type of deputy is being sought. For instance, a clue might specify "sheriff's deputy" or simply "assistant."
When solving, consider if the clue is looking for a general synonym like "aide" or "assistant," or a more specific term like "lieutenant" or "agent." The number of letters and any intersecting words are always your best friends in determining the precise answer needed for "deputy crossword clue."
